Commercial Pavement Repair in Savannah, GA

Commercial pavement rep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the quality of existing asphalt and concrete surfaces on commercial properties. This includes fixing potholes, cracks, and surface erosion, as well as addressing underlying issues that can lead to further deterioration. Projects often involve parking lots, driveways, walkways, and other paved areas that experience regular traffic and weather exposure. Property owners typically seek these services to impro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and extend the lifespan of their paved surfaces, ensuring smooth and reliable access for customers, employees, and visitors.

Before requesting commercial pavement rep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of damage, the types of repairs needed, and the materials best suited for their specific surfaces. It is also important to consider the current condition of the pavement, including any underlying issues like drainage problems or base failures, which may affect the repair approach. Clear communication about project scope, timing, and maintenance expectations can help ensure that repairs meet the property's needs and contribute to long-term surface durability.

Common Commercial Pavement Repair Jobs

Crack Repair - filling and sealing cracks to prevent water infiltration and further damage.

Pothole Repair - restoring smooth surfaces by filling potholes caused by traffic or weather conditions.

Surface Resurfacing - applying overlays to improve pavement appearance and extend its lifespan.

Joint Sealant Services - sealing expansion joints to accommodate pavement movement and reduce damage.

Edge Repair - fixing crumbling or damaged edges to maintain pavement integrity and safety.

Pavement Restoration - comprehensive repairs to restore damaged or deteriorated commercial surfaces.

Commercial Pavement Repair Questions

What types of pavement issues are common in commercial properties? Common issues include cracks, potholes, surface deterioration, and uneven areas that can affect safety and accessibility.

How can pavement repairs improve property safety? Repairs help prevent tripping hazards, reduce vehicle damage risks, and maintain a smooth surface for pedestrians and drivers.

Are patching or resurfacing better for damaged pavement? Patching is suitable for small cracks and potholes, while resurfacing provides a new layer for larger areas with extensive wear.

What should property owners consider before scheduling repairs? It's important to assess the extent of damage, plan for proper drainage, and choose durable materials suitable for the property's needs.
